Output 4efc8ccbc53ea564429b91edab9be6cc6e8aed3cd74aaffdfc51d6717af2b53e:4

value
33068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a0c32a38742ccac47423a88ae880f1ac3c023d OP_EQUAL
address
3FhKtrkcvadSFEmi8AHgiH7gn8NFYptj1Y
transaction
4efc8ccbc53ea564429b91edab9be6cc6e8aed3cd74aaffdfc51d6717af2b53e
confirmations
302897
spent
true